Capacity less than stated. Carabiner appears flimsy. See Revisions after long trip overseas!
I bought the 34oz, Water Blue version. The top unscrews to make filling easy, however I was unable to get anywhere close to 34oz into the bottle. The nearest I managed was 28oz and even that amount was only achieved by coaxing the plastic to open wider - previously the most I could manage was 26oz. So that was a disappointment. The plastic carabiner looks flimsy, however it does have some flex so perhaps it will survive. I'm away to Portugal and Azores for 3 months so I will get to fully test the bottle's endurance. Yes, it does stand upright once filled. It does not appear to leak. The water in the bottle did not smell or taste of plastic after an overnight stay in the fridge. The plastic construction material does not inspire confidence. Again, only time will tell. I found the video review I watched to be amusing if only because it dodged the obvious questions such as capacity or durability. I will update this review after I return home from Europe. ------------------------ Okay, back from Europe. We visited Britain, Portugal and the Azores. Trip duration was 66 days. We hiked approximately two out of every three days, made trips to the beach, and relied on these two plastic bottles for water. So then, some observations: After a few uses, the bottles held the prescribed amount of water - I guess the plastic relaxed somewhat. Anyhow, by the end of the 3rd we were filling to 34oz. What about durability? We made eight flights and when not in use the bottles were scrunched up as shown in the product description. Whenever we were between apartments, one of the bottles was filled with water and frozen in order to protect certain medicines. Despite the abuse neither bottle failed or leaked. Outstanding! The top fitting unscrews which makes filling (and draining) very fast. Reading some of the comments, I wonder if everyone realized this? Anyhow the o-ring seal held up perfectly, as did the carabiner loop which I thought at the outset looked rather flimsy. I think the key to 'not breaking' was the plastic itself - flexible rather than rigid and brittle. I did not try and hang a 34oz bottle off my belt, but other occasional uses did not stretch or break the carabiner. I did NOT attempt to store fluids other than water. I think this is important to note because sticky, sweet fluids, soup etc., would be a problem when it came to cleaning. Common sense should apply here - these are primarily water bottles... for water! If you do use them for something else, be sure to flush them immediately after use and maybe consider a solution of bicarbonate of soda (or lemon juice) to suppress growths of any kind. Even in the Algarve (coastal) the bottles dried out if you unscrewed the tops, so no issues to report and the bottles remained healthy throughout the trip. Looking at the bottles now we are home. They've obvious seen 'some use' and cannot last forever (unlike my REI bottles which I've owned for 20+ years.) Functionally they are not a 100% replacement for proper camping bottles, but they are incredibly versatile, light-weight, and in our experience completely durable. I expect to use them on several long trips before I need to consider retiring them. Conclusion. I've revised my opinion of these water bottles and upgraded from 3 starts to 5. These are now my primary go-to water bottles for day hiking and extended overseas trips.

Practical water pouch with a CRITICAL FLAW: the good, okay, and bad
Read for specific good/neutral/bad detail ratings GOOD -capacity: This bottle (1.5L) works great. It holds 2-3x more water than standard water bottles, and I can pack it into almost any bag. I bought this on August 4th, 2022, and it's been used basically daily for 2 months until now. -cap: closes tightly without any leaking -ring holder/carabiner: extremely useful for just holding the bottle with one finger or attaching it to a backpack. -design: it looks modern and sleek. NEUTRAL: -material: after ~2 months of abuse, it's held well, but almost all of the originally pristine plastic is duller and scratchier now -shape: unfortunately no 1.5L bottle of water is easy to hold and drink from, but the flexibility of a pouch like this makes everything harder. With one hand you have to create suction to drink water (highly advise against bc you might choke). With two hands it's less of a problem, but I don't like drinking with two hands. Also, you have to tilt your head quite far back. Basically, don't think this is one of those bottles that you can just grab and put to the side of your mouth to drink from. It's more like a storage container than a bottle. -because it's nearly impossible to wash this bottle, you can only really drink water. It's not that big of a deal because I don't know many people who would drink 1.5L Gatorade or protein shake anyway. -collapsing: yes, it does collapse, but it takes a minute to roll up, water doesn't evaporate out when it's rolled up, and you have to force the carabiner clip to rotate into locking the rolled up plastic. It's not as fast or easy as they promote in the product video. BAD: -durability/product design: so, 1 month after I got the bottle, it started leaking where the screw on cap meets the plastic. I guess I banged it onto a hard surface and it pinched a small hole. No biggie, I put electrical tape over the small hole and it fixed the problem. I also put it in many other areas where I thought there might be a chance of leakage. However, 1 and a half months after the first purchase, another leak sprang, and this bigger leak caused a lot of the things in my bag to get wet. It was at this small "hinge at the bottom of the bag where the inside of the pouch was like less than a millimeter from the edge. I had worried about that area failing ever since I got my hands on this bottle and sat it upright. The water pouch buckles there and I guess it experienced a lot of wear and tear--not the best for a particularly vulnerable/thin part of the bottle. This time, no amount of electrical tape could do the job. I had to throw away the bottle and keep the cap for future use. OVERALL: extremely useful product that keeps you hydrated and stores a lot more water than normal bottles, but design+material prone to unfixable leaking. I will buy this bottle again just because it's literally changed the way I drink water, but remember that it's almost like you are paying a $10/month subscription for a bottle that can leak like this. I'm not sure others would have had the desire to tape leaks shut like I did. Again, this bottle has traveled to Iceland, been thrown around soccer fields, and repeatedly folded up in 1 1/2 months. I think it held up well for a pouch like this in rough hands like mine. But definitely consider my above points when deciding if you want this bottle. If you're more gentle you shouldn't have a problem with this bottle.
